From Uncertainty to Reassurance: How a Small Heart Monitor and Ablation Procedure Helped One Father Conquer the Unknowns of Atrial Fibrillation
(NewsUSA) - In 2018, then-52-year-old Todd Repass Jr. stood up after a meal and immediately knew something was wrong. It was terrifying. He felt weak, short of breath, and, at times, dizzy. The eventual diagnosis – atrial fibrillation (AFib) – kicked off a nearly seven-year health journey, during which he leaned on his son, an employee of medical device manufacturer, Medtronic, for guidance.
“You just have no clue what’s happening to you,” Todd recalls. “So, you’re confused, you’re scared.”
Atrial fibrillation, commonly called AFib, is an irregular heart rhythm that occurs when the heart’s upper chambers beat out of rhythm. It impacts more than 10 million U.S. adults and can increase the risk of blood clots, stroke, heart failure, and other heart-related complications.1 For Todd, receiving the diagnosis brought a new level of uncertainty as he tried to understand what AFib meant for his health and daily life.
Over the next several years, Todd tried medication, cardioversion (a procedure intended to restore a regular heartbeat), and lifestyle changes, including adjustments to his diet and sleep schedule. Despite these efforts, his AFib remained unpredictable and disruptive. During episodes, he often felt weak and short of breath and struggled with everyday activities – even short walks with his four golden retrievers. Some of Todd’s AFib episodes would last continuously for weeks or even months at a time.

While cardioversions and medication helped lessen some of the symptoms, his AFib remained elusive. His doctors used in-office electrocardiograms (EKGs) and prescribed externally worn, temporary Holter monitors. These external cardiac monitoring solutions were prescribed for short durations, often less than 30 days at a time, and were often not able to record his unpredictable AFib episodes. The uncertainty remained.

After discussing options with his care team, Todd’s cardiologist recommended the Medtronic LINQ II™ insertable cardiac monitor (ICM). Placed just under the skin, the small device (about 1/3 the size of an AAA battery) continuously monitors the heart and transmits abnormal heart rhythm information to a patient’s care team.
The outpatient procedure took only a few minutes. Afterward, he downloaded the MyCareLink Heart™ mobile app, which allowed him to record symptoms on his cell phone when he felt dizzy, weak, or out of rhythm.
“The app was easy to use and gave me peace of mind knowing I had a way to capture what I was feeling when it happened,” Todd says.
For the first time, Todd no longer had to hope an episode would occur during a scheduled test. When he felt symptoms, he could record them in the app, and his care team could compare what he felt with the heart rhythm information collected by the device.
For several months, the ICM recorded episodes of AFib and other abnormal heart rates, providing Todd’s care team with additional diagnostic information to help inform a more targeted treatment strategy. Doctors recommended Todd would be a strong candidate for a type of cardiac ablation procedure called pulsed field ablation (PFA) using the Medtronic Affera™ mapping and ablation system and the Sphere-9™ catheter. The all-in-one dual-energy catheter uses both short electrical pulses and radiofrequency energy to target heart tissue responsible for the abnormal electrical signals that cause AFib.
More than a year after his ablation procedure, Todd is AFib-free, and his LINQ II ICM continues to monitor. Possible risks associated with the implant of the LINQ™ Family ICMs include, but are not limited to, infection at the surgical site, device migration, erosion of the device through the skin and/or sensitivity to the device material. For important safety information, see: https://www.medtronic.com/us-en/patients/treatments-therapies/insertable-heart-monitors/getting-monitor/important-safety-information.html.
Possible risks associated with Sphere-9 may include stroke, pericardial tamponade, narrowing of pulmonary veins, damage to the blood vessels in your groin area, and a serious but extremely rare risk of atrio-esophageal fistula. Other risks include irritation, infection, or bleeding occurring where the catheter was inserted; the heart could be punctured; fluid may build up around the heart, or in rare cases death may occur.
